I would like to get your feedback on a digital marketing service for local business. I think the idea could really provide good value but I have a hard time seeing how the service could charge enough to be worthwhile ones time.
Idea:
Help local businesses to optimize there "Google My Business" listing to rank in the top 3 in the google search.
A top 3 ranking gets your business shown right after the paid ads and above any organically ranking websites. So it's the best/highest organic visibility a local business can have.
Challenge:
Optimizing a "Google My Business" listing is very simple and everyone can do it. So the value comes mainly from informing businesses about the value in optimizing there listing.
There is pretty much no repeat business and as the optimization can be done quite easy and fast there is also not a lot of money to be charged for it (given that businesses would even let you do the work instead of just doing it themselves once they know about the importance of it).
Soft Proof: I advised and helped three local businesses / freelancers in my network to optimize their listings. All of them could see the value in optimizing there listing. There rankings did improve and they were happy.
Value Capturing:
I think there is a lot of value that can be provided to a lot of businesses but I think it's tough to capture some of the value in form of monetization.
The ideas I had for monetization are as follows:
- Create a little video course /consulting package with DIY advice + the option to hire you
- Sell an optimization package -> you do all the hands-on work for them
